Jessica Pegula will be riding high on confidence as she enters Wimbledon 2025. The top American player defeated five-time grand slam champion Iga Swiatek in the final of the Bad Homburg grass court tournament on Saturday.

It was the third title of the season for World No 3 Pegula and possibly the best warm-up for Wimbledon. The 31-year-old has been one of the most consistent players in the WTA Tour in the last two years and has reached the quarterfinal of all four major Grand Slams. 

Grand Slam success has eluded the American, but she inched closer to it last year by making the final of 2024 US Open.

She is set to face Italian qualifier Elisabetta Cocciaretto in the first round of Wimbledon 2025.

Wimbledon 2025 tournament schedule

The first rounds of matches get underway on Monday, June 30, and will conclude on Sunday, July 13. The third grand slam tournament will take place at the All England Lawn Tennis Club in London, United Kingdom. 

The doubles tournaments and mixed events will run simultaneously alongside the major singles competitions, concluding with the women’s decider on Saturday, July 12, and the men’s final on Sunday, July 13, respectively.

Jessica Pegula Wimbledon results

Jessica Pegula made her first appearance at Wimbledon in 2019 and has consistently participated since then. Her best performance at the major was a quarterfinal finish in 2023.

Here’s how far Pegula has advanced each year at the grass-court grand slam:  

Year Singles Doubles
2019 First Round First Round
2020 N/A N/A
2021 Second Round Third Round
2022 Third Round
2023 Quarterfinal Third Round
2024 Second Round Quarterfinal
